At its core, blockchain is a distributed, immutable ledger. Imagine a digital notebook, shared across thousands of computers, where every transaction is recorded, verified by the network, and permanently etched into its history. This inherent transparency and security are what make it so powerful. It eliminates the need for trusted intermediaries, decentralizing power and creating direct peer-to-peer interactions. This decentralization is the bedrock upon which many of blockchain’s profit opportunities are built.
One of the most prominent and accessible avenues for profit lies within the realm of cryptocurrencies. While often associated with extreme volatility, cryptocurrencies are the lifeblood of many blockchain networks. Beyond Bitcoin and Ethereum, thousands of altcoins exist, each with its unique purpose and potential. Investing in cryptocurrencies can be approached in several ways. Long-term holding, often referred to as "HODLing," involves purchasing and retaining assets with the belief that their value will increase over time. This strategy requires patience, thorough research into the project's fundamentals, and a strong stomach for market fluctuations.
Alternatively, active trading involves leveraging price movements through buying and selling cryptocurrencies on exchanges. This approach demands a deep understanding of technical analysis, market sentiment, and risk management. It’s a more dynamic path, offering the potential for quicker gains but also carrying a higher risk of losses. For those less inclined towards direct market speculation, staking and yield farming present compelling options. Staking involves locking up your cryptocurrency holdings to support the operation of a blockchain network, earning rewards in return. Yield farming, a more advanced DeFi strategy, involves providing liquidity to decentralized exchanges and protocols to earn interest and trading fees. These methods offer a way to generate passive income from your digital assets, turning your holdings into a revenue-generating engine.

This brings us to Decentralized Finance (DeFi), a rapidly expanding sector that aims to recreate traditional financial services – lending, borrowing, insurance, trading – without centralized institutions. DeFi protocols are built on blockchain, offering users greater control over their assets and often higher yields than traditional finance.
The profit opportunities in DeFi are multifaceted. For developers and entrepreneurs, building and launching innovative DeFi applications, protocols, and smart contracts can be highly lucrative. These platforms can attract users, generating fees and potentially their own native tokens that appreciate in value. For users, participating in DeFi can involve earning interest on stablecoins (cryptocurrencies pegged to a stable asset like the US dollar), providing liquidity to decentralized exchanges to earn trading fees, or engaging in collateralized lending. The sheer innovation within DeFi means new profit streams are constantly emerging, from sophisticated arbitrage strategies to novel insurance products. The key here is understanding the underlying smart contracts and the economic models of these protocols, as they are the engines driving value.
Beyond finance, blockchain's ability to enable unique digital ownership has given rise to Non-Fungible Tokens (NFTs). Unlike cryptocurrencies, which are fungible (each unit is interchangeable), NFTs represent unique digital assets. These can be anything from digital art and music to in-game items, virtual real estate, and even digital collectibles. The profit potential with NFTs is significant, both for creators and collectors.
For artists and content creators, NFTs provide a direct way to monetize their digital work, often receiving royalties on secondary sales – a revolutionary concept for the art world. By minting their creations as NFTs, they can bypass traditional gatekeepers and connect directly with a global audience. For collectors and investors, purchasing NFTs at a lower price and selling them for a profit is a straightforward, albeit speculative, strategy. The NFT market has seen explosive growth, driven by hype, the desire for digital exclusivity, and the potential for massive returns. However, it's also a market prone to fads and bubbles, requiring a keen eye for emerging trends, genuine artistic merit, or utility within a particular ecosystem. The long-term value of an NFT often hinges on the artist's reputation, the rarity of the token, and its utility within a game, metaverse, or community.

One such area is blockchain gaming and play-to-earn (P2E) models. Traditional gaming has always had a vibrant in-game economy, but blockchain technology has elevated this by allowing players to truly own their in-game assets as NFTs. This ownership model has birthed the play-to-earn concept, where players can earn cryptocurrency or NFTs by playing games, completing quests, or achieving in-game milestones.
The profit opportunities here are manifold. For game developers, creating blockchain-integrated games can attract a dedicated player base willing to invest in the game's economy. The sale of NFTs representing unique characters, weapons, or virtual land can generate significant revenue. For players, the ability to earn real-world value through gameplay is a powerful incentive. This can range from selling rare NFTs obtained through gameplay to earning cryptocurrency rewards that can be traded or staked. While the P2E space is still nascent and faces challenges like economic sustainability and accessibility, its potential to merge entertainment with income generation is immense. Identifying games with strong development teams, engaging gameplay, and well-designed tokenomics is crucial for capitalizing on this trend.
Another significant area of opportunity lies in the development and adoption of enterprise blockchain solutions. While much of the public discourse focuses on decentralized public blockchains, private and consortium blockchains are revolutionizing how businesses operate. These permissioned ledgers offer enhanced security, transparency, and efficiency for supply chain management, inter-company settlements, digital identity verification, and more.
For businesses, the profit comes from streamlining operations, reducing costs associated with traditional intermediaries, and enhancing customer trust. For developers and blockchain consultancies, the demand for building and implementing these enterprise solutions is growing exponentially. Companies are willing to invest heavily in custom blockchain applications that solve specific business problems. This could involve creating a supply chain tracking system that provides immutable proof of origin and authenticity, or a secure platform for managing sensitive data. The profit here is often derived from service fees, licensing, or the development of proprietary blockchain-based software that can be licensed to other businesses.

Furthermore, the burgeoning field of Decentralized Autonomous Organizations (DAOs) presents a novel profit-sharing and governance model. DAOs are organizations governed by code and community consensus, rather than a hierarchical management structure. Members typically hold governance tokens, which grant them voting rights on proposals and often a share in the organization's profits or treasury.
Opportunities within DAOs include becoming an active participant and contributor to successful DAOs, thereby earning rewards in native tokens or a share of profits. For entrepreneurs, launching a DAO to manage a collective investment fund, a decentralized service, or a creative project can be a way to leverage community resources and distribute value among contributors. The profit model is often tied to the success of the DAO's underlying venture, whether it’s generating revenue through DeFi strategies, managing NFT portfolios, or funding new blockchain projects. Understanding the governance mechanisms and economic incentives of a DAO is key to profiting from its operation.
Finally, the ongoing development of layer-2 scaling solutions and infrastructure projects forms the backbone of a sustainable blockchain future. As public blockchains like Ethereum experience high transaction fees and slow speeds during peak demand, layer-2 solutions that process transactions off the main chain but still inherit its security are becoming indispensable.
Investing in or building upon these scaling solutions can be highly profitable. For users and developers, these solutions make blockchain applications more accessible and affordable, driving wider adoption. For investors, projects that successfully scale major blockchains are likely to see significant appreciation in their native tokens. This could involve investing in solutions like optimistic rollups, zero-knowledge rollups, or sidechains, which are crucial for the mass adoption of blockchain technology.

At its heart, a blockchain is a distributed, immutable ledger. Imagine a shared notebook, accessible to everyone involved, where every transaction is recorded as a "block." Each new block is cryptographically linked to the previous one, forming a chain. This interconnectedness, coupled with the decentralized nature of the ledger (meaning no single entity has complete control), makes it incredibly difficult to tamper with or alter past records. This inherent security and transparency are the bedrock upon which blockchain's financial applications are built.
One of the most immediate impacts of blockchain on financial growth lies in its ability to streamline and reduce the cost of transactions. Traditional financial systems often involve numerous intermediaries – banks, clearinghouses, payment processors – each adding time, fees, and potential points of failure. Blockchain, by enabling peer-to-peer transactions, can effectively disintermediate these processes. Consider cross-border payments. Currently, sending money internationally can be a slow and expensive ordeal, involving currency conversions, correspondent banks, and hefty fees. With blockchain-based payment systems, these transactions can be settled almost instantaneously, at a fraction of the cost, making global commerce more accessible and profitable for businesses of all sizes. This increased efficiency directly translates to financial growth by freeing up capital and reducing operational expenses.
Beyond just payments, blockchain is revolutionizing areas like supply chain finance. Imagine a manufacturer that needs financing to produce goods. With a blockchain-based system, every step of the production and distribution process – from sourcing raw materials to shipping finished products – can be immutably recorded. This transparency provides lenders with a clear, verifiable view of the entire supply chain, significantly reducing the risk associated with financing. Consequently, businesses can access capital more readily and at more favorable rates, fueling their expansion and driving economic growth. Smart contracts, self-executing contracts with the terms of the agreement directly written into code, further enhance this by automating payments upon verification of goods delivery or other predefined conditions, eliminating delays and disputes.
The concept of tokenization is another powerful driver of blockchain-enabled financial growth. Tokenization involves representing real-world assets – such as real estate, art, or even intellectual property – as digital tokens on a blockchain. This process unlocks liquidity for traditionally illiquid assets. For instance, a multi-million dollar piece of real estate, typically requiring a large capital outlay and a complex buying process, can be fractionalized into numerous tokens. This allows a wider range of investors, from small retail investors to institutional funds, to participate in real estate ownership, thereby increasing demand and potentially driving up asset values. Furthermore, the ease of trading these tokens on secondary markets can provide a more liquid exit strategy for investors, further stimulating investment in these asset classes.

Furthermore, blockchain's impact on the insurance industry is noteworthy. The processing of insurance claims can be a lengthy and often contentious process, involving significant administrative overhead. By leveraging blockchain and smart contracts, insurance companies can automate claim payouts based on verifiable data from external sources (oracles). For example, in parametric insurance, a smart contract could automatically trigger a payout if a predefined event, such as a certain rainfall level or a flight delay, is confirmed by a trusted data feed. This not only speeds up the claims process for policyholders but also significantly reduces the operational costs for insurers, leading to greater efficiency and potentially lower premiums. This improved efficiency and reduced risk can contribute to the overall financial health of the insurance sector and, by extension, the broader economy.
The development of central bank digital currencies (CBDCs) is another significant indicator of blockchain's growing influence. While not always strictly decentralized, many CBDCs are being explored or developed using blockchain or distributed ledger technology. CBDCs have the potential to improve the efficiency of monetary policy implementation, facilitate faster and cheaper payments, and enhance financial inclusion by providing access to digital forms of fiat currency. The underlying technological infrastructure, often inspired by blockchain principles, can lead to a more robust and resilient financial system, which in turn supports sustainable economic growth.
